本文目录导读:
图片来源于网络,如有侵权联系删除
随着互联网技术的飞速发展,越来越多的企业和个人开始关注PPT在线浏览这一领域,PPT在线浏览网站的出现,使得用户无需下载PPT文件,即可在线查看和编辑,本文将针对PPT在线浏览网站源码进行深入剖析,探讨其技术细节与实现原理,以期为相关开发者提供有益的参考。
PPT在线浏览网站源码概述
PPT在线浏览网站源码主要包括前端、后端以及数据库三个部分,以下将从这三个方面进行详细解析。
1、前端
前端主要负责展示PPT页面、实现页面交互以及与后端进行数据交互,以下是前端技术栈的简要介绍:
(1)HTML:用于构建网页的基本结构。
(2)CSS:用于美化网页样式。
(3)JavaScript:用于实现网页的交互功能。
(4)jQuery:一个快速、小型且功能丰富的JavaScript库。
(5)Swiper:一个强大的滑动组件,用于实现PPT页面的滑动效果。
2、后端
后端主要负责处理用户请求、存储PPT文件以及提供数据接口,以下是后端技术栈的简要介绍:
(1)Java:一种广泛应用于企业级应用开发的编程语言。
图片来源于网络,如有侵权联系删除
(2)Spring Boot:一个基于Spring框架的微服务开发框架。
(3)MyBatis:一个优秀的持久层框架,用于实现数据库操作。
(4)MySQL:一个开源的关系型数据库管理系统。
3、数据库
数据库用于存储用户信息和PPT文件,以下是数据库技术栈的简要介绍:
(1)MySQL:一个开源的关系型数据库管理系统。
(2)Redis:一个高性能的键值存储数据库,用于缓存和会话管理。
PPT在线浏览网站源码实现原理
1、前端实现原理
(1)用户通过浏览器访问PPT在线浏览网站,前端页面加载成功。
(2)用户上传PPT文件,前端通过Ajax技术将文件发送至后端。
(3)后端接收到文件后,将其存储到数据库中。
(4)前端通过Ajax技术从数据库中获取PPT文件信息,并渲染到页面上。
图片来源于网络,如有侵权联系删除
(5)用户可以通过前端滑动组件浏览PPT页面,实现页面交互。
2、后端实现原理
(1)用户通过浏览器访问PPT在线浏览网站,后端接收用户请求。
(2)后端验证用户身份,确保用户有权限访问PPT文件。
(3)后端从数据库中查询PPT文件信息,并将其返回给前端。
(4)前端接收到文件信息后,渲染到页面上。
3、数据库实现原理
(1)数据库存储用户信息和PPT文件信息。
(2)后端在处理用户请求时,从数据库中获取相关信息。
(3)前端在渲染页面时,从数据库中获取PPT文件信息。
通过对PPT在线浏览网站源码的深入解析,我们可以了解到其技术细节与实现原理,在实际开发过程中,开发者可以根据自身需求选择合适的技术栈,实现一个功能完善、性能优异的PPT在线浏览网站,了解源码实现原理有助于提高开发效率,降低开发成本。
标签: #ppt在线浏览网站源码
评论列表